Sat 818149990768622

decimal
163629.4990768622
degree
0°163629′333″4990768622‴
percentile
38.95952341278988%
name
ibbhpxdxyox
cycle
0
epoch
0
period
81
block
163629
offset
4990768622
timestamp
rarity
common
inscriptions
location
026e4a5be475b1a94acea338101258f2ba63211a62f2d2fedfdda327859ec728:0:0
address
bc1pdevpqcnyfrsnlhhjrvxcf7zpwlgxm4ptqfppn35q9wlp06k6yq3sg8v3el